Hyderabad (Telangana) [India], August 26: This Raksha Bandhan, Sri Jagdamba Pearls is stepping away from conventional festive retail with an initiative that puts creativity in the hands of customers. Under the campaign "Create, Don't Just Gift!", the brand is introducing a first-of-its-kind Rakhi DIY Experience, inviting brothers and sisters to come together and handcraft their own Rakhi using premium natural pearls and elegant beads.
The experience, available across Sri Jagdamba Pearls' Hyderabad and Bengaluru stores on 27th and 28th August, transforms the jewellery retail space into something less transactional and more personal. Customers can walk in, sit down, and build a Rakhi from scratch, taking home not just a product but a memory tied directly to the occasion.
